I take that the other way round mate.....

You need a Milltek for a Stage 2 map.. I've got the relentless downpipe and sports cat, running fine with stage 1 map - stage 1 was on the car before the exhaust was fitted - no issue here :)
 
Ok, I had a rough quote from longlife today & its £350 ish for catback £500ish for 200 cell (twin sports cat) all the way back & if I want a 3" downpipe it will cost over a grand as its an all day job replacing downpipe as you have to pop the driveshafts.

I have a long life cat back system on my s3 and its brilliant, can't fault it. However i rang up to see how much they would charge for a down pipe and decat to match up. They quoted me £100 for the decat and refused to quote for the down pipe as its a pain in the ****. The guy literally said, 'ahhh the s3 down pipe, we won't be doing that its a pain.' From what iv rear on here it is a mission but people have managed to fit them. Think i might have to buy the setup then find somewhere willing to fit it. So I'm not sup prised you've been quoted all day from what i have experienced and read.
